Structured_descriptionAutomated_descriptionEnriched in arcade cell; pharyngeal-intestinal valve cell; and ventral nerve cord based on tiling array and RNA-seq studies. Is affected by several genes including daf-2; skn-1; and eat-2 based on microarray and RNA-seq studies. Is affected by seventeen chemicals including hydrogen sulfide; Tunicamycin; and 4-bromodiphenyl ether based on microarray and RNA-seq studies. Is predicted to encode a protein with the following domains: Protein of unknown function (DUF1412) and Protein of unknown function DUF1412.Paper_evidenceWBPaper00065943
